A technical report is a formal/comprehensive/detailed document that presents the results of a investigation/study/analysis. It typically covers an extensive/specific/narrow range of topics related to a particular problem/project/issue, outlining findings, conclusions, and recommendations in a clear and concise manner. Technical reports often utilize charts, graphs, and tables to illustrate data, trends, and patterns. They are frequently used in academia, industry, and government to communicate technical information, support decision-making, and document progress.

A Detailed Safety Analysis

A safety technical report is a crucial document that examines potential hazards and details the necessary measures to mitigate risks in a particular work environment. It typically includes a thorough assessment of existing safety procedures, pinpoints areas of concern, and proposes suitable solutions to ensure the well-being of personnel. The report should be concise and accessible to all relevant parties, allowing them to understand the potential dangers and the actions required to maintain a safe working environment.
